Description: The Nashville Network (TNN), was an American country music-oriented cable television network launched as a basic cable and satellite TV channel on March 7, 1983. Operating from the now-defunct Opryland USA theme park near Nashville, Tennessee, TNN was the first country music cable television network, beating their nearest competitor by two days. Programming included music videos, taped concerts, movies, game shows, syndicated programs, and numerous talk shows. On September 25, 2000, after an attempt to attract younger viewers failed, TNN's country music format was changed, and the network was renamed The National Network, which only lasted a few years before going off the air for good.
Description: Monsters was a syndicated horror anthology TV series that ran from 1988 to 1991. The show grew out of Tales from the Darkside, though unlike Tales, which sometimes featured science fiction and fantasy stories, Monsters was strictly horror-based. As the name implies, most episodes featured a different monster that the story was centered around, from the animatronic puppet of a fictional children's television program to mutated, weapon-wielding lab rats. In the show's self-referencing title sequence, a suburban family of monsters look for something to watch on TV before finally settling on Monsters, saying that it was their favorite show.
